根据2012年9-12月所罗门群岛海域采集的307尾长鳍金枪鱼样本,分析其性别比、性腺成熟度和性腺指数等繁殖生物学参数。结果表明:繁殖群体总性别比和性成熟个体性别比均不符合1:1(P<0.05),雄性个体比例大于雌性,性别比在产卵期间出现一定波动,但普遍小于1:1。性别比与个体大小密切相关,雄性比例随叉长增长而降低。性成熟度分析表明,产卵期间性成熟个体比例达到70%以上,其中存在大量的产卵后群体,未成熟比例较低。雌性不同性成熟度大小差异明显(P<0.05),但雄性并不明显(P>0.05)。相同性成熟度雄性个体平均叉长均大于雌性,但并没有体现出一致的变化。雌、雄个体初次性成熟叉长分别为84.88 cm和85.61 cm。性腺指数(GSI)在各性成熟度和叉长组间存在显著差异(P<0.05),雌性GSI大于1.2几乎全部为成熟个体,尤其GSI大于2普遍为即将产卵(Ⅴ期)和产卵后(Ⅵ期)群体;雄性个体GSI普遍小于2,各叉长组雌性GSI普遍高于雄性,这表明雌性性腺发育较快。而调查期间9月GSI均值明显高于其他3月(P<0.05),综合分析认为该海域长鳍金枪鱼9-10月达到产卵高峰期。
Based on the sample of 307 long-handled albacore tuna collected in the Solomon Islands from September to December 2012, reproductive biology parameters such as sex ratio, gonadal maturity and gonadal index were analyzed. The results showed that the sex ratio of reproductive population did not fit 1: 1 (P <0.05), and the proportion of male individuals was greater than that of female. The sex ratio fluctuated during the spawning period but was generally less than 1: 1. The sex ratio is closely related to the size of the individual, and the proportion of males decreases as the length of the fork increases. The analysis of sexual maturity showed that the proportion of sexual maturity individuals reached more than 70% during the spawning period, among which there were a large number of post-oviposition groups with low immature percentage. The difference of female sexual maturity was significant (P <0.05), but the male was not obvious (P> 0.05). The same-degree maturity male average fork length is greater than females, but did not show a consistent change. The initial maturity length of female and male individuals were 84.88 cm and 85.61 cm, respectively. The gonadal index (GSI) was significantly different between the sex maturity and the long fork group (P <0.05). Female GSI> 1.2 was almost all mature individuals, especially the GSI> 2 was generally about to lay eggs (Ⅴ) (Group VI). The GSI of males was generally less than 2, and the female GSI of each fork was generally higher than that of males, indicating that female gonads developed rapidly. During the survey period, the average GSI in September was significantly higher than that in other March (P <0.05). According to a comprehensive analysis, the average length of GSI reached the peak of spawning from September to October in this area.
